Situated in the heart of this historic city, this is an ideal venue for all travellers, business or leisure, travelling by train or car. Just a 5 minute walk from Bristol Temple Meads Train Station, easy access from the m32 Motorway, either transport method will be ideal for this hotel. The hotel offers a beautiful restaurant housed in the remains of a glass blowing kiln, or if you would prefer, the lounge offers a wide variety of hot and cold food and room service is available 24 hours a day.
Each of the 201 contemporary bedrooms has an en suite bathroom, satellite TV with in house movie channel, radio, hairdryer, trouser press or iron & board and direct dial telephone, as well as tea and coffee making facilities.
Suites, rooms designed for the disabled and non-smoking rooms are also available.
A great location for a short break, only 30 minutes from the historic city of Bath, and with loads of attractions to visit nearby, including Bristol Zoo, @Bristol (an award winning interactive science experience for all the family), The British Empire & Commonwealth Museum, SS Great Britain and the Clifton Suspension Bridge. For retail therapy and entertainment, the city centre is only a 10 minute walk away and The Mall at Cribb's Causeway shopping centre is a short drive away.
